本文目录导读:
关系型数据库是当今最流行的数据库类型之一,广泛应用于各个领域,它以表格的形式组织数据,使得数据的存储、查询和管理变得简单高效,本文将从关系型数据库的基本结构入手,解析其核心概念、特点和应用场景。
关系型数据库基本结构
1、数据表(Table)
数据表是关系型数据库的基本存储单元,由行和列组成,每行数据代表一个实体,每列数据代表实体的一个属性,一个学生信息表可以包含学号、姓名、性别、年龄等属性。
2、关系(Relationship)
图片来源于网络,如有侵权联系删除
关系型数据库中的关系是指数据表之间的联系,通过外键(Foreign Key)实现数据表之间的关联,外键是一种特殊的数据类型,用于在两个数据表之间建立关联。
3、视图(View)
视图是数据库中的一个虚拟表,它由一个或多个数据表组合而成,视图可以隐藏底层数据表的复杂性,提供用户所需的特定数据。
4、索引(Index)
索引是数据库中的一种数据结构,用于加速数据的检索,索引可以建立在数据表的某一列或多列上,通过索引可以快速定位到所需数据。
5、规约(Constraint)
规约是数据库中用于保证数据完整性的规则,关系型数据库常见的规约有主键(Primary Key)、外键(Foreign Key)、唯一性(Unique)和非空(Not Null)等。
图片来源于网络,如有侵权联系删除
关系型数据库特点
1、数据结构简单:关系型数据库以表格形式组织数据,易于理解和维护。
2、数据一致性:通过规约保证数据的一致性,避免数据冗余和错误。
3、数据独立性:关系型数据库具有较高的数据独立性,用户可以方便地修改数据表结构而不会影响到应用程序。
4、事务处理:关系型数据库支持事务处理,保证数据的一致性和完整性。
5、扩展性:关系型数据库具有良好的扩展性,可以方便地增加数据表、字段和索引等。
关系型数据库应用场景
1、企业信息管理:关系型数据库广泛应用于企业信息管理,如客户关系管理(CRM)、供应链管理(SCM)等。
2、电子商务:关系型数据库可以存储商品信息、订单信息、用户信息等,为电子商务平台提供数据支持。
图片来源于网络,如有侵权联系删除
3、金融领域:关系型数据库在金融领域具有广泛的应用,如银行账户管理、股票交易等。
4、教育领域:关系型数据库可以存储学生信息、课程信息、成绩信息等,为学校管理提供数据支持。
5、物流领域:关系型数据库可以存储货物信息、运输信息、仓储信息等,为物流企业提供服务。
关系型数据库以其简单、高效、可靠的特点,成为当今最流行的数据库类型之一,本文从关系型数据库的基本结构入手,分析了其核心概念、特点和应用场景,了解和掌握关系型数据库的基本结构,对于从事数据库相关工作的人员具有重要意义。
标签: #关系型数据库的基本结构
评论列表